Shohei Ohtani Card Sets Record with $3 Million Sale
In a stunning display of sports memorabilia value, a Shohei Ohtani rookie card has been sold for an astonishing $3 million. This sale marks a pivotal point in the collectibles market and underlines Ohtani’s unparalleled status in Major League Baseball.
Key Moments and Performance Breakdown
The record-breaking card features a rare golden MLB logo patch, which has significantly contributed to its elevated price tag. This collectible is not only a testament to Ohtani’s remarkable talent, but it also serves as a symbol of the direction the sports memorabilia market is heading in.
